Transaction 3d03db5931fa987425e1964ef850d3117eacf7b992e74234d5819571d9c17c77
1 Input
1 Output
-
3d03db5931fa987425e1964ef850d3117eacf7b992e74234d5819571d9c17c77:0
- value
- 997111
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 dc6e2873dcbb7c0c1b3ff2ee6fa2d225a811b42db069ec53262e4f454af9ae30
- address
- tb1pm3hzsu7uhd7qcxel7thxlgkjyk5prdpdkp57c5ex9e852jhe4ccq7slxgy